A duplex milling machine is widely valued for its capability to machine both sides of a workpiece simultaneously or in an extremely collaborated way. This makes it particularly beneficial for operations needing parallelism, uniform thickness, and high-volume output. In sectors where huge plates, obstructs, or parts need to be refined continuously, a duplex milling machine can considerably decrease cycle times while maintaining outstanding precision. Its design is meant to boost productivity by getting rid of several setups, which not just conserves time yet also decreases the chance of human error. When a workpiece remains in a stable position while several cutting heads deal with it, the opportunities of dimensional discrepancy are decreased. For manufacturers that focus on constant results and high throughput, this machine uses an engaging equilibrium of effectiveness and precision. It is especially relevant in fabrication stores and hefty machining centers where big components need to be processed with rigorous dimensional needs.

The CNC surface grinder is another essential machine in high-precision manufacturing. Surface grinding is typically the last action in accomplishing a smooth, precise finish on metal components, and CNC innovation has transformed this procedure by bringing automation, repeatability, and progressed control to what was when a highly manual job. A CNC surface grinder utilizes computer numerical control to take care of the motion of the grinding wheel and workpiece with outstanding accuracy. This permits makers to accomplish very great surface coatings and specific tolerances across numerous components. The automatic nature of the process additionally minimizes operator fatigue and boosts uniformity, especially in production settings where the exact same part have to be ground continuously to the exact same specification. In tool spaces, precision component production, and pass away and mold and mildew applications, the CNC surface grinder plays an important function in ensuring the top quality of completed parts. Due to the fact that surface coating can impact performance, put on resistance, and setting up fit, this machine is typically crucial in attaining the last top quality criterion required by modern-day design applications.

A double head milling machine supplies one more efficient remedy for producers who require high output and specific machining. As the name suggests, this machine is equipped with two milling heads, which can run with each other to machine a workpiece from both sides or in worked with cutting procedures. This plan increases performance and enables even more well balanced material elimination, which is particularly useful when machining hefty or big parts. The double head milling machine is typically used in procedures where similarity, flatness, and proportion are vital. By reducing the variety of setups and making it possible for synchronised machining, it aids manufacturers enhance throughput while maintaining labor prices controlled. In markets such as automobile component manufacturing, basic design, and heavy manufacture, this kind of machine offers a strong benefit. It is particularly valuable when managing parts that need substantial supply removal or when manufacturing schedules require quick turn-around times without compromising precision. The dual-head arrangement also aids maintain uniformity across several pieces, making it a useful choice for batch manufacturing.

A gantry CNC machine is just one of the most effective and flexible tools in large-scale precision machining. Its bridge-like framework gives exceptional stability and strength, making it appropriate for machining extra-large workpieces and intricate geometries. The gantry style allows reducing tools to cross a broad work location while maintaining high precision, even when handling heavy or large parts. This makes the gantry CNC machine perfect for applications such as mold production, aerospace frameworks, railway parts, power equipment, and huge industrial bases. One of the vital benefits of this machine is its capability to combine scale and accuracy. Huge work envelopes do not have to come with the expense of accuracy, and this is where gantry-type systems succeed. They can sustain high reducing forces and preserve consistent efficiency during extended machining tasks due to the fact that of their structural strength. For suppliers taking care of large components that need numerous procedures such as milling, drilling, tapping, and contouring, the gantry CNC machine uses an incorporated solution that decreases managing time and enhances manufacturing effectiveness.
